Linux kernel mirror (for testing) git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git
kernel os linux

perf unwind: Don't mix LIBUNWIND_LIBS into LIBUNWIND_LDFLAGS

LIBUNWIND_LIBS contains libunwind libraries used for local only, don't
mix this into LIBUNWIND_LDFLAGS so we can later use LIBUNWIND_LDFLAGS
both for local and remote libunwind.

Signed-off-by: He Kuang <hekuang@huawei.com>
Acked-by: Jiri Olsa <jolsa@kernel.org>
Cc: Adrian Hunter <adrian.hunter@intel.com>
Cc: Alexander Shishkin <alexander.shishkin@linux.intel.com>
Cc: Andi Kleen <ak@linux.intel.com>
Cc: David Ahern <dsahern@gmail.com>
Cc: Ekaterina Tumanova <tumanova@linux.vnet.ibm.com>
Cc: Josh Poimboeuf <jpoimboe@redhat.com>
Cc: Kan Liang <kan.liang@intel.com>
Cc: Masami Hiramatsu <mhiramat@kernel.org>
Cc: Namhyung Kim <namhyung@kernel.org>
Cc: Pekka Enberg <penberg@kernel.org>
Cc: Peter Zijlstra <peterz@infradead.org>
Cc: Stephane Eranian <eranian@google.com>
Cc: Sukadev Bhattiprolu <sukadev@linux.vnet.ibm.com>
Cc: Wang Nan <wangnan0@huawei.com>
Link: http://lkml.kernel.org/r/1464924803-22214-6-git-send-email-hekuang@huawei.com
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>

authored by

He Kuang and committed by
Arnaldo Carvalho de Melo
403cacb8 8132a2a8

+3 -4
+3 -4
tools/perf/config/Makefile
··· 80 80 LIBUNWIND_ARCHS = x86 x86_64 arm aarch64 debug-frame-arm debug-frame-aarch64 81 81 $(foreach libunwind_arch,$(LIBUNWIND_ARCHS),$(call libunwind_arch_set_flags,$(libunwind_arch))) 82 82 endif 83 - LIBUNWIND_LDFLAGS += $(LIBUNWIND_LIBS) 84 83 85 84 # Set per-feature check compilation flags 86 85 FEATURE_CHECK_CFLAGS-libunwind = $(LIBUNWIND_CFLAGS) 87 - FEATURE_CHECK_LDFLAGS-libunwind = $(LIBUNWIND_LDFLAGS) 86 + FEATURE_CHECK_LDFLAGS-libunwind = $(LIBUNWIND_LDFLAGS) $(LIBUNWIND_LIBS) 88 87 FEATURE_CHECK_CFLAGS-libunwind-debug-frame = $(LIBUNWIND_CFLAGS) 89 - FEATURE_CHECK_LDFLAGS-libunwind-debug-frame = $(LIBUNWIND_LDFLAGS) 88 + FEATURE_CHECK_LDFLAGS-libunwind-debug-frame = $(LIBUNWIND_LDFLAGS) $(LIBUNWIND_LIBS) 90 89 91 90 ifeq ($(NO_PERF_REGS),0) 92 91 CFLAGS += -DHAVE_PERF_REGS_SUPPORT ··· 408 409 CFLAGS += -DHAVE_LIBUNWIND_SUPPORT 409 410 EXTLIBS += $(LIBUNWIND_LIBS) 410 411 CFLAGS += $(LIBUNWIND_CFLAGS) 411 - LDFLAGS += $(LIBUNWIND_LDFLAGS) 412 + LDFLAGS += $(LIBUNWIND_LDFLAGS) $(LIBUNWIND_LIBS) 412 413 endif 413 414 414 415 ifndef NO_LIBAUDIT